Dear web archivers, Portugal is now beginning its national web archiving initiative with project Tomba at FCCN (National Foundation for Scientific Computing). Tomba aims to create a national web archive system using Archive-access tools and to contribute to this project with enhancements and new tools. The first contribution we intend to make to the Archive-access project is the development of a distributed system, which enables the replication of the archive files kept in a repository (ARC files) across several storage nodes on the Internet. The main idea is to enable Internet users to provide storage space from their computers to replicate a relatively small part of the archived data. Ideally, every ARC file kept in the central repository would have several replicas stored across the Internet. This system was named rARC (ARC replicator).
